Few traders realize that emotional exhaustion is the silent killer of consistent market performance

The emotional cost of trading—stress, anxiety, and decision fatigue—is rarely addressed, even though it undermines every technical edge
Burnout unfolds gradually, masked by subtle signs like mood swings, apathy toward your strategy, or a quiet withdrawal from your trading discipline
Your discipline erodes—stop losses get moved, آرش وداد entry criteria get ignored, and trades become reactions, not plans
Before you can heal, you must see what’s happening
Do you feel exhausted even on your best days?
Are you glued to your screens long after the close, unable to disconnect?
Do you suffer from tension headaches, nausea, or chronic fatigue tied to trading?
Your physiology is screaming for relief

When you’re emotionally balanced, you’re less likely to make impulsive trades driven by fear or greed
Journaling can be a powerful tool
Feelings matter as much as figures
Over time, patterns emerge
You might notice that you’re more prone to revenge trading after a loss, or that you feel anxious when you haven’t had a win in a few days
Seeing the pattern is half the cure
